This painting shows a simple tabletop scene. A shiny silver bottle with a round top sits next to a glass half-filled with red liquid. Beside it are a yellowish pear and a small, brownish object that looks like a folded cloth. The background is mostly dark with some faint, wavy lines in light colors. The brushstrokes are loose and quick, almost like a sketch. The artist used watercolor, blending colors softly in spots while keeping others sharp.
